| dc.description.abstract | The effects of chromium supplementation to the ration .on the yield and milk composition of Nubian goats This experiment was conducted in the department of animal production of the college of agriculture shambat .( (SUST ), during the period of ( 18-11-2012 to 4-4-2013 Twelve Nubian goat, which have more than one production season were selected and accordingly divided in to three equal groups (A, B, C ) based on their averaged body .weights The animals in group A and C were fed with chromium supplementation added as 1.25 ml g to each supplemented group according to their averaged body weights , as .(recommended by (Alltech company, USA Average ambient temperature in the shed was recorded .to study it Effect on the experimental animal body temperature and hence the effect of chromium supplementation on the experimental animal body temperature , feed intake and the .effects on milk yield and composition of the animals -:The results of this study reflected the following No significant difference in body temperature between all the experimental animals was .rdcorded 4 • significant difference (p≤0,01) effect of chromium supplemented on milk yield of the two experimental group (A& C) compared with the .(control group (B • Also a significant (p≤0.05) effect of the chromium supplemented on the solid not fat (SNF) in the milk of the treated group as indicated the following :table %Lactose %Ash %SNF • Protein %Fat Treatme % nt 1.12±3.56 0.09±0. 1.37±9.0 0.58±2. 0.37±2.
